THE ORGANISATION

University College Cork (UCC) is a comprehensive, research-intensive University, ranked in the top 300 universities in the world. Based in Cork, Ireland, UCC has over 24,000 students and employs over 3,200 academic, professional, research and technical staff from over 100 countries.

UCC’s vision is to connect and empower people to create knowledge that shapes a sustainable and inclusive world. Our mission is to create and sustain an inclusive environment and culture to enable transformative research and learning for the enrichment of society and stewardship of our planet. The University’s Strategic Plan 2023-2028 – Securing our Future – is critically dependent on a number of enablers, including Operational Excellence and Resources which span across the entire strategy and are vital to its success.

THE ROLE

UCC is seeking to appoint an exceptional leader to the newly created position of Chief Financial & Operating Officer. The appointed person will play a key role in the implementation and performance of the strategy, ensuring finance and operations are aligned with UCC’s strategic goals and evolving business needs. Reporting to the President, and as a member of the University Leadership Team, the Chief Financial & Operating Officer will drive high performance across the university and will lead the establishment of two new directorates: Commercial and Organisational Intelligence.


THE PERSON

The successful candidate will have an outstanding track record of achievement within a relevant organisation of similar scale and complexity to UCC. With at least 10 years’ experience at senior level, the appointed person will possess exemplary strategic planning, organisational and interpersonal skills. They will demonstrate the credibility, drive and resilience needed to enable the delivery of the university’s strategy through financial and operational excellence. With strong negotiating and influencing skills, the appointee will be capable of delivering significant change in a complex and diverse environment.
